Look past the drug addict stereotype and you should quickly realise that the unifying factor of the Cult of Ecstasy is that they almost universally believe that their magic comes from a heightened state of consciousness, from their unleashed passion. This fits a berserker extremely well, even your religious one. By surrendering to the throes of rage, they become attuned to their god. Such a focus is ideal for an Ecstatic.
>I know that they specialize in the Time sphere so I wasn’t sure if it’s the good one to pick
If you're playing M20, you usually get a selection of spheres to choose your affinity sphere from. An Ecstatic can go with Time, Life or Mind.

If you insist on staying Arete 1 Avatar 1, I'd go with Correspondence over Forces, mostly for roleplaying purposes.
Forces 1 grants perception of forces, typically in order to detect the full electromagnetic spectrum. Infrared, ultraviolet, sonar, radio, etc. While cool, this doesn't seem like the sort of thing that would help a berserker, or that a berserker would be capable of.
Correspondence 1 grants the mage awareness of things near the mage, even if they can't perceive them with standard senses. This sixth sense could be used to thwart ambushes when combined with Life 1, as an example, as a sort of 'life sense,' that could manifest as the berserker being able to feel the blood pumping through the veins of potential prey.
